RESUMO

Objective To simultaneously determinate the contents of four active ingredients (Ephedrine Hydrochloride, Pseudoephedrine Hydrochloride, Amygdalin and Glycyrrhizinate) ofSan Ao Decoction by HPLC; To optimize the extracting process ofSan Ao Decoction.Methods The orthogonal test was employed. Volume of water, time of extraction and times of extraction were set as investigation factors; the transport rates of Ephedrine Hydrochloride, Pseudoephedrine Hydrochloride, Amygdalin and Glycyrrhizinate and the extraction rates were set as investigation indexes to conduct multi-indexes grading.Results The influence factors of the extraction ofSao Ao Decoction were the times of extraction > decoction time > the volume of water. The best extraction condition was: ten fold water; extract for three times; 1 h for each time.Conclusion The optimized extraction process is stable and feasible.

RESUMO

This paper was aimed to study the dynamic changes of San-Ao(SA) decoction in different compatibility of ephedrine hydrochloride,pseudoephedrine hydrochloride,amygdalin and glycyrrhizic acid.HPLC was used to simultaneously determinate the transfer rate of SA decoction of ephedrine hydrochloride,pseudoephedrine hydrochloride,amygdalin and glycyrrhizic acid.Kromasil C18 (4.6 mm×250 mm,5μm) column was selected with methanol and 0.1% phosphoric acid as a mobile phase to gradient.The flow rate was 1 mL·min-1.The column temperature was 30℃.The injection volume was 10μL.Ephedrine hydrochloride,pseudoephedrine hydrochloride and amygdalin were detected at the wavelength of 208 nm.The glycyrrhizic acid was detected at the wavelength of 250 nm.The results showed that the transfer rate of ephedrine hydrochloride in decoction was more than that of the single preparation.The transfer rate of pseudoephedrine hydrochloride was the highest in the combination of ephedra and bitter almond.The transfer rate of amygdalin was the highest in the combination of ephedra and bitter almond.The transfer rate of glycyrrhizic acid in decoction was more than that of the single preparation.It was concluded that there were dynamic changes in the boiling process during herbal decoction preparation.The effectiveness and stability of Chinese medicine should be improved according to these changes.

RESUMO

OBJECTIVE To study the best surgical technique for treatment of chronic hypertrophic rhinitis(HR).METHODS Eighty six cases with HR were divided randomly into 3 groups.Thirty cases were treated by transnasal endoscopic submucous inferior turbinate resection(group A),26 cases by partial inferior turbinectomy(group B)and 30 cases by bipolar radiofrequency ablation(group C).The epithelium of the inferior turbinate of the every case in 3 groups was examined with histomorphology and ultrastructure techniques at 6 months after operation. The efficacy and the features of in the 3 groups were compared.The MTR was determined in the patients of the 3 groups.The histomorphology and ultrastructure of the inferior turbinate were observed at 6 months after operation.RESULTS All the cases with HR in 3 groups were followed up for 3 to 6 months after operation.Effective rates of group A,group B and group C were 100 %,100 % and 96.3 % respectively, while there was no significant difference among the three groups.Compared to the group B,surgical techniques applied in Group A and group C have more advantages because ultrastructure of inferior turbinate mucosal cilia and nasal mucociliary transport function were nearly normal at 3 to 6 months after operation. The advantages include operating easily,wound healing up fast.MTR between pre-and post-operation was significant difference in group B.Epithelial tissue remained intact in group A and group C,while epithelial tissue in group B was instead of fiber tissue at 6 months after operation.The ultrastructure of inferior turbinate mucosal cilia in group A and group C remained intact at 6 months after operation.CONCLUSION The transnasal endoscopic submucous inferior turbinate resection and bipolar radiofrequency ablation for treatment of chronic hypertrophy rhinitis are effective. Submucous minimally invasive surgery of the inferior turbinate deserves to be recommended.
